How We Tackle Clogged Drain Water Damage
When a clogged drain causes water to spill into your home, it’s not just about clearing the blockage. It’s about managing the water that’s already caused trouble. A proper restoration process is crucial. Ignoring water damage or trying a quick fix can lead to persistent mold growth and weakened building materials. That’s why our team follows a detailed, proven procedure to ensure your home is truly restored. We understand that your home’s integrity is on the line, and we treat every situation with the seriousness it deserves. Our methodical approach ensures no detail is overlooked.
Step 1: Initial Assessment and Water Extraction
First, we’ll carefully assess the situation to understand the source of the clog and the extent of water damage. Then, we use powerful water extraction equipment to remove as much standing water as possible. This is a critical first step, often taking several hours depending on the amount of water present. Removing standing water quickly is key to minimizing further damage and starting the drying process.
Step 2: Damage Assessment and Containment
Once the bulk of the water is gone, we’ll thoroughly inspect all affected areas. This involves checking flooring, walls, and any furniture or belongings that may have been impacted. We then set up containment barriers to prevent any remaining moisture or potential contaminants from spreading to unaffected parts of your home. Containing the affected zone is vital for efficient drying.
Step 3: Structural Drying and Dehumidification
This is where we bring in specialized drying equipment, including high-velocity air movers and industrial dehumidifiers. These machines work tirelessly to draw moisture out of the air and materials like drywall, wood, and carpeting. This phase can take anywhere from a few days to over a week, depending on the severity of the water intrusion and the building materials involved. Thorough drying prevents long-term problems.
Step 4: Sanitization and Odor Control
Water from clogged drains can carry bacteria and unpleasant odors. Once everything is dry, we use professional-grade antimicrobial treatments to sanitize all affected surfaces. This not only eliminates harmful microorganisms but also tackles any lingering musty smells. Sanitizing your home ensures a healthy environment.
Step 5: Reconstruction and Repair
Depending on the damage, some materials may need to be replaced. This could involve repairing or replacing sections of drywall, flooring, or baseboards. Our goal is to restore your home to its pre-loss condition, making it look and feel as if the water damage never happened. Restoring your property to its original state is our ultimate aim.

Warning Signs You Need Clogged Drain Water Damage Restoration
Catching these signs early can save you a lot of money and prevent much bigger problems down the road. Ignoring them could mean dealing with more extensive damage later.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ent damp, musty smell, especially near drains or in lower levels of your home, it’s a strong indicator of hidden moisture. Hidden moisture often means water is seeping where it shouldn’t be.
Slow Draining or Gurgling Sounds
When water backs up or drains slowly from sinks, showers, or toilets, it’s a clear sign of a partial or complete blockage. Gurgling sounds can mean air is being trapped as water tries to escape. Slow drains are a warning that a clog is forming.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Look for discolored patches on ceilings, walls, or floors, particularly around drains or plumbing fixtures. These stains are direct evidence of water leaking or seeping into building materials. Water stains signal leaks that need immediate attention.
Mold or Mildew Growth
Any visible signs of mold or mildew, often appearing as black, green, or white fuzzy patches, are a serious concern. These thrive in damp environments created by water leaks. Mold growth is a health hazard and requires professional remediation.
Unexplained Dampness
Feel for damp spots on carpets, walls, or under sinks. If an area consistently feels damp or cool to the touch without an obvious reason, it could be a sign of a slow leak from a clogged or damaged drainpipe. Unexplained dampness needs investigation.
Clogged Drain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Pro
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or sink clog with no standing water | Yes | No | Often a simple plunger or drain snake can fix it. |
| Toilet overflowing with backed-up sewage | No | Yes | Sewage is a health hazard; professional extraction and sanitization are needed. |
| Water seeping from under floorboards after heavy rain | No | Yes | This indicates a potential foundation or drainage issue requiring expert assessment. |
| Damp spots on the ceiling or walls | No | Yes | Hidden leaks can cause significant structural damage and mold if not addressed quickly. |
| Persistent musty odors near drains | No | Yes | Odors often mean hidden mold or water saturation in walls or under floors. |
| Complete blockage where water doesn’t drain at all | No | Yes | Requires specialized equipment to locate and clear the clog and manage water damage. |
For anything beyond a simple, superficial clog, especially if water has entered your living space, calling a professional is the smartest move. Professional intervention ensures the problem is solved correctly and safely, protecting your home’s long-term health.
Clogged Drain Water Damage Restoration Cost In Kensington, CA
The cost of dealing with clogged drain water damage in Kensington, CA can vary quite a bit. Factors like how much water has spread, how quickly we can access the affected areas, and the type of materials damaged all play a role. These figures are general estimates, not exact quotes. Understanding potential costs helps you prepare.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, accessibility of the area. |
| Structural Drying &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000+ | Size of the affected area, duration of drying needed. |
| Mold Prevention & Sanitization | $750 – $3,000 | Extent of contamination, type of treatments used. |
| Minor Drywall/Plaster Repair | $300 – $1,500 | Square footage of damage, complexity of repair. |
| Flooring Repair/Replacement (Carpet/Tile) | $500 – $3,000+ | Type of flooring, square footage needing replacement. |
| Plumbing Inspection & Clog Removal | $300 – $1,000 | Complexity of the clog, accessibility of plumbing. |

Common Questions About Clogged Drain Water Damage Restoration
My insurance covers water damage, right?
Insurance coverage for water damage from clogged drains can be tricky. Typically, standard policies cover sudden and accidental water discharge, but they might not cover damage caused by neglect or slow leaks. Checking your policy details is important, and we can help document the damage for your claim. We’ve worked with many insurance adjusters in the area.
How quickly do I need to deal with a clogged drain water leak?
You need to deal with it immediately. Water can cause significant damage and promote mold growth within 24-48 hours. The sooner we can begin water extraction and drying, the less damage your home will sustain. Rapid response is vital for minimizing long-term effects.
Is the water from a clogged drain dangerous?
Yes, water from clogged drains, especially toilets or kitchen sinks, can contain bacteria, viruses, and other contaminants. It’s considered a biohazard. You should avoid contact with it and let our trained professionals handle the cleanup and sanitization. Professional sanitization protects your health.
What equipment do you use to dry my home?
We use a variety of specialized equipment, including high-powered water extractors, industrial-grade dehumidifiers, and air movers. These are designed to remove moisture efficiently from the air and building materials. Our team selects the right tools for the job to ensure thorough drying and prevent future issues.
How can I prevent my drains from clogging and causing water damage?
Regular maintenance is key. Avoid pouring grease or coffee grounds down drains, use drain strainers, and consider occasional flushing with hot water or a natural drain cleaner. If you notice slow drains, address them before they become a major clog. Preventative maintenance saves you from future headaches.
